The Importance Of Fire Guard With Doors

Fires can be devastating, causing damage to property, posing serious risks to human life, and even resulting in fatalities Therefore, it is crucial to have preventive measures in place to reduce the likelihood of fires breaking out and spreading One such essential preventive measure is the installation of fire guards with doors in buildings In this article, we will explore the importance of fire guards with doors in fire safety and their role in protecting lives and property.

Fire guards with doors are specifically designed to contain fires within a certain area, preventing them from spreading to other parts of a building The doors in the fire guards are made of fire-resistant materials, such as steel or glass, that can withstand high temperatures and prevent the fire from passing through This containment feature is critical in limiting the extent of a fire and giving occupants more time to evacuate safely.

One of the key benefits of using fire guards with doors is that they help in compartmentalizing a building, dividing it into smaller, more manageable sections In the event of a fire, the fire guards act as barriers that slow down the spread of flames and smoke, allowing occupants to escape to safety and giving firefighters more time to control the blaze This compartmentalization is especially vital in large buildings where fires can quickly escalate and engulf entire floors or sections.
